SL - Organizations

Organizations

  • S.L. (Sociedad Limitada), a legal entity in Spain and some Spanish speaking countries
  • Sendero Luminoso, the "Shining Path" Maoist guerrilla movement
  • SL Corporation, a Korean auto parts company
  • People's Party (Stronnictwo Ludowe), a defunct Polish political party

Read more about this topic:  SL